Output 8a669d60df7ae76bdb8e70bcab1c823abeb286d6a5f920a91022d4c66597fb4a:1

value
42860120
script pubkey
OP_0 OP_PUSHBYTES_20 520987e1a303b45520bab4ea78bc7fa7d248af3e
address
bc1q2gyc0cdrqw692g96kn4830rl5lfy3te7y42fv7
transaction
8a669d60df7ae76bdb8e70bcab1c823abeb286d6a5f920a91022d4c66597fb4a
confirmations
148505
spent
true